New for 2008 was a second memorial in dedication to our service men and women. You can't see it well in the pictures, but there are several brick paths representing each branch of the military that extend from the sculpture. The individual bricks list the name of the soldier, rank and years of service. I was pleasantly surprised to find that my nephew had a brick in the Air Force path.


Pictured below is the Navy leg of the original veteran's memorial where my dad has a brick.
